The Youth Sport Trust is a registered charity, established in 1994.

Our mission is to build a brighter future for young people by enhancing the quality of their physical education (PE) and sporting opportunities.

  • We want to increase young people’s participation and enjoyment of PE and school sport.
  • We want young people to have the chance to experience and enjoy different types of activity at whatever level is right for them.
  • We want to ensure youngsters receive the best teaching, coaching and resources possible and have the chance to progress if they show talent.
  • We want to help our young people to live healthy and active lives and to be the best they can be.

How we achieve our aims

Our objectives are achieved through the educational sporting programmes that we produce. These are delivered through schools and are supported by a range of corporate partners, trusts and foundations and government departments.

Another important area of work is our support of Specialist Sports Colleges. These designated sports-focused schools are at the hub of the government’s strategy to enhance young people’s opportunities to participate in a wide range of sports. They also raise the standards of teaching and learning in PE and school sport, and across the curriculum. To assist Sports Colleges in the achievement of these aims, we provide them with a framework of support and resources.
